Here are some tips for teaching grammar successfully-. Keep the grammar point presentation short- only about 10 or 15 minutes long. Really emphasise when it's to be used so that students are very aware of its purpose. After instruction, do a closely monitored activity for accuracy and then a free activity to practice fluency.

More practice will be needed in class, using groupwork and pairwork. Out-of-class work (corrected or self-access) using good grammar practice materials can also help a lot. The real problem, of course, is getting learners to carry over their grammar learning from controlled practice to spontaneous real-life use.

Teaching grammar well means keeping all options on the table. In the webinar, Scott expertly outlined the advantages and disadvantages of both the deductive (give them the rule) and inductive (have them figure it out) approaches to teaching grammar. I think it's easy (for me at least) to think that inductive is better.

Interactive Teaching. Very efficient methods of teaching grammar involve incorporating interactivity into lessons. By utilizing games to teach grammar, the teacher engages students and the process helps the learners to retain a lot of the content that they've learned. This method also affords teachers the opportunity to tailor their lessons.

The purpose for teaching grammar is not simply for you to be confident about correcting mistakes in children's work, nor is it to pass on tricks and techniques to be replicated in a mechanistic way. This does not make children writers or lead to good writing. Teaching grammar effectively is about enabling children to control grammar to express increasingly complex ideas.
